Insights for New Ranip, Ahmedabad Real Estate Market Overview

The real estate market in New Ranip demonstrates consistent growth, characterized by a steady increase in property valuations across recent quarters. Developers are balancing a mix of ready-to-move and under-construction inventory to meet evolving buyer demand. Rental activity remains robust, with high demand for multi-bedroom apartments, providing stable yields for property owners. The locality benefits from its proximity to key areas, making it a preferred choice for residential investments.

  • Property rates have climbed from ₹4,600 per sq ft in September 2025 to the current average of ₹4,650 per sq ft.
  • Ready-to-move apartments currently lead the supply with an average rate of ₹4,450 per sq ft.
  • Rental demand is strong for 3 BHK apartments, which average ₹25,250 per month.
  • Under-construction projects offer entry-level opportunities at an average price of ₹4,250 per sq ft.
  • New launch projects maintain a competitive average price of ₹4,400 per sq ft.

Market Strengths
  • Steady quarterly price growth from ₹4,600 per sq ft to ₹4,650 per sq ft indicates a stable and maturing market.
  • Diverse residential supply includes everything from new launches to fully ready-to-move units.
  • Rental yields are supported by consistent demand for 2 BHK and 3 BHK units.
  • Competitive pricing compared to high-end neighboring areas like Naranpura and Motera.
  • Strong performance in the apartment segment with a 1.54% price increase.
Market Challenges
  • Villa segment prices have experienced a notable adjustment of -15.07%, requiring careful valuation for investors.
  • Some under-construction projects show specific price fluctuations that investors should monitor closely.
Investment Opportunities
  • Under-construction projects offer a lower entry price of ₹4,250 per sq ft for long-term capital appreciation.
  • The 2 BHK rental market provides a steady monthly income stream averaging ₹18,150.
  • Ready-to-move apartments show a positive price trend of 0.55%, indicating reliable value retention.
  • New launch projects at ₹4,400 per sq ft provide an attractive entry point for investors seeking newer construction quality.

New Ranip, Ahmedabad Property Price Trends and Appreciation

Property values in New Ranip have shown a positive upward trend over the past year. From a baseline of ₹4,600 per sq ft in September 2025, rates climbed to ₹4,750 per sq ft by December 2025, before stabilizing at the current ₹4,650 per sq ft. This movement indicates a resilient market environment that continues to attract sustained buyer interest.

New Ranip operates within a competitive landscape of surrounding localities in Ahmedabad. Naranpura commands a premium at ₹6,700 per sq ft, while Motera averages ₹5,600 per sq ft. Locations such as Gota, Jagatpur, and Chharodi Village hover around the ₹5,350 to ₹5,400 per sq ft mark. Meanwhile, New Ranip remains a value-oriented choice for buyers, offering more accessible entry points compared to these neighboring hubs.

New Ranip caters to varied buyer preferences, with apartments serving as the primary residential category at an average of ₹4,750 per sq ft, reflecting a 1.54% increase. Villas represent the luxury segment of the market, though they have experienced a price adjustment of -15.07%, currently averaging ₹7,350 per sq ft.

The market provides diverse options across development stages to suit different investment timelines. Ready-to-move inventory is priced at ₹4,450 per sq ft with a 0.55% increase, while under-construction projects are available at ₹4,250 per sq ft, showing a 2.09% growth. New launch projects and partially ready units both hover around the ₹4,400 per sq ft mark, offering flexibility for those balancing possession dates with budget requirements.

Rental Trends

Rental Trends and Average Rent in New Ranip, Ahmedabad

Rental rates in New Ranip are segmented by unit size, with 2 BHK apartments averaging ₹18,150 per month. Larger 3 BHK apartments command a higher premium, with monthly rents averaging ₹25,250, reflecting the demand for spacious residential living. Rental rates across the broader Ahmedabad region remain consistent, with many key areas such as Gota, Jagatpur, and Chandkheda seeing average rental rates of ₹50 per sq ft. While some locations like Nirma University and Thaltej have seen downward adjustments in rental growth, others like Chandkheda and Navrangpura have recorded positive trends in their rental market performance.

Frequently Asked Questions About Property Rates in New Ranip, Ahmedabad

What is the current average asking price in New Ranip as of June 2026?

The average asking price in New Ranip is ₹4,650 per sq ft as of June 2026. This figure reflects a market depreciation of 1.35% compared to the previous period, suggesting a period of price adjustment in the local residential market.

How have property price trends in New Ranip evolved over the last year?

Property price trends in New Ranip have shown a fluctuating trajectory from September 2025 to June 2026. After recording an average rate of ₹4,600 per sq ft in September 2025, the rate moved to ₹4,750 per sq ft in December 2025, dipped to ₹4,650 per sq ft in March 2026, and reached ₹4,750 per sq ft as of June 2026. This movement indicates a resilient demand environment despite periodic corrections.

How do property prices in New Ranip compare to neighbouring areas in Ahmedabad?

Property prices in New Ranip, currently at ₹4,650 per sq ft, are generally more accessible compared to premium hubs like Naranpura, which commands ₹6,700 per sq ft, or Motera at ₹5,600 per sq ft. Other nearby localities like Gota (₹5,400 per sq ft) and Jagatpur (₹5,350 per sq ft) also reflect higher price points, positioning New Ranip as a competitive option for buyers seeking value within the Ahmedabad North region.

What is the price difference between apartments and villas in New Ranip?

As of June 2026, apartments in New Ranip are priced at an average of ₹4,750 per sq ft, having appreciated by 1.54% compared to the previous period. In contrast, villas are currently priced at ₹7,350 per sq ft, which represents a significant depreciation of 15.07% over the same timeframe, reflecting a shift in market preference or supply-side adjustments for luxury villa segments.

How does the project status affect property rates in New Ranip?

Property rates in New Ranip vary by construction status as of June 2026, with Ready To Move projects averaging ₹4,450 per sq ft (appreciating by 0.55%) and Under Construction projects averaging ₹4,250 per sq ft (appreciating by 2.09%). New Launch projects are currently priced at ₹4,400 per sq ft, showing a 0.63% appreciation, which indicates that buyers are currently paying a slight premium for immediate possession compared to early-stage or under-construction inventory.

Which are some of the notable residential projects in New Ranip by listing rates?

As of June 2026, several projects in New Ranip offer diverse price points for prospective buyers. Ashray Platina leads with a current rate of ₹4,700 per sq ft, maintaining stable pricing. Other notable projects include Sanidhya Flora at ₹4,550 per sq ft (depreciating by 2.12%), and ICB Park and Dharti Heaven, both priced at ₹4,450 per sq ft, with the former appreciating by 2.42% and the latter by 2.31%.

What are the typical rental rates for 2 BHK and 3 BHK apartments in New Ranip?

As of June 2026, the rental market in New Ranip offers distinct options based on unit size. A 2 BHK apartment typically commands an average rent of ₹18,150 per month, while a 3 BHK apartment averages ₹25,250 per month. These rates provide clear benchmarks for tenants and investors looking to gauge the monthly income potential of residential properties in the locality.

How do rental rates in New Ranip compare to other Ahmedabad localities?

Rental rates across various Ahmedabad localities, including Gota, Chandkheda, and Navrangpura, currently hover around ₹50 per sq ft. While New Ranip is part of this broader rental landscape, investors should note that rental growth varies significantly by area; for instance, Chandkheda saw a 6.25% appreciation in rental rates, whereas areas like Near Nirma University on SG Highway experienced a 29.17% depreciation, highlighting the importance of micro-market selection for yield-focused investors.

How should a buyer interpret the price trends in New Ranip for investment purposes?

Investors should view the price trends in New Ranip as a sign of a maturing market. With the average asking price at ₹4,650 per sq ft as of June 2026, the market has shown both growth and consolidation phases over the past year. Prospective investors should monitor the appreciation in Under Construction projects (2.09%) versus the stability in Ready To Move units to determine whether they prefer immediate rental income or long-term capital gains.
